> Which parameters did you have to tweak to get the system up?

Looking at the serial console output after changing the boot_option
value to "Normal" and the debug_level value to "Spew" in the CMOS,
I've found that the system hangs near the very begining of load
process after trying to find some memory (dram0).

So with lxbios I changed the max_mem_clock value from "200Mhz" to
"400Mhz"--since I have DDR400 dimms inserted to the system--and got
the system loaded.

Other changes were cosmetic, like giving meaninful values to
boot_first ("HDD"), boot_second and boot_third ("Fallback_HDD").
